FORRES Bluefins made a big splash at their annual two day swimming gala weekend.

Visiting clubs had travelled from far and wide and as far afield as Shetland, Skye and Midlothian.

A bluefins spokesperson said that overall the weekend was a great success and many of the visiting clubs commented on how well the gala was run and are planning to be back next year.

There were many fantastic individual performances from the swimmers, with new personal bests almost across the board in Forres.

There was also an impressive home medal haul.

Top of the board was Callum McBeath with Gold for all five of his 100m events.

Alex Allan also won a Gold for the 100m Breaststroke, Backstroke and Individual Medley and then scooped the Silver for 100m butterfly and freestyle.

Caitlin Souter won a Silver for the 100m backstroke and butterfly and got a Bronze for the 100m freestyle and 1,000 metres event.

James Boyd got a Bronze for 50m back and breaststroke; Owen Taylor won Silver for 100 breaststroke, Isla McNeill got a Bronze for 100m butterfly and Fay Prosser brought home the Bronze for 100m backstroke.

The previous weekend was also successful for the club, as Jordan Coia and Callum McBeath travelled to Peterhead to compete in the North District Age Group Championships.

Jordan made five finals: the 100m breaststroke and 100m backstroke finishing 4th in both. He finished 4th in the 200 metres breaststroke and 5th in the 200metres Individual Medley and 200m backstroke.

Callum won bronze for his 200 butterfly and made finals for another two events, coming 4th in 200m breaststroke and 6th in the 400 freestyle.
